Natural Resources & Conservation is the #21 most popular major in North Carolina with 1,277 degrees and certificates awarded in 2020-2021.

Best Natural Resources & Conservation Graduate Certificate School

Our analysis found North Carolina State University to be the best school for natural resources and conservation students who want to pursue a graduate certificate in North Carolina. NC State is a very large public school located in the large city of Raleigh.
